+Subject: [PATCH 1/2] xlib: Don't crash when swapping a 0-sized glyph
+
+malloc(0) needn't return NULL, and on glibc, doesn't.  Then we encounter
+a loop of the form do { ... } while (--c), which doesn't do quite what
+you were hoping for when c is initially 0.
+
+Since there's nothing to swap in this case, just bomb out.
